I did not say nLite can/cannot integrate SP3 into any _particular revision_
of the Windows XP CD. I said nLite can integrate SP3 and *also said* you
don't need to have anything other than an RTM Windows XP CD in order to
integrate SP3 into it (but I did not say nLite had to be used nor did I say
whether or not it will work... I am a big believer in using the tools that
came with the product and typing /integrate at the end of the line just
always worked for me. heh)
Although - to be honest - what the fascination is with integrating it into a
pure RTM CD vs. an SP1/SP1a CD vs. an SP2 CD is beyond me. You get the same
result as long as you do not further modify things.
